Smith, however, tricked one of his captors into untying the ropes binding him, and the 21-year-old soldier overpowered and killed him. They may well have been the toughest special forces of all time, suffering horrific casualties - of those 3,000 volunteers, only about 200 surviving members of the original Marauders were left after the battle of Myitkyina, on August 10, 1944. The 5307th would turn Japanese hammer-and-anvil tactics, near-unbeatable in 1941-42, against them, making a flank envelopment march through thick jungle to get behind them. Hunter's weary H Force, consisting of the 1st Battalion of Merrill's Marauders, the 150th Chinese Regiment, the 3rd Company Animal Transport Regiment, and a detachment from the 22nd Division artillery, trudged into the village of Lazu where Hunter immediately formulated plans for the capture . He then single-handedly killed eight other guards before releasing the other prisoners and escaping into the jungle, the Silver Star citation states. The war department wanted 3,000 volunteers, and it didn't care who they were; they would be expendable, with an expected casualty rate of 85 percent. Few in the U.S. Army had any experience or knew about special operations, whether Wingates or any other model. With pride and honor we'll march and stand tall, The department calls for three hundred volunteers from the Southwest Pacific, seven hundred from the South Pacific, and a 1,000 each from the Caribbean Defense Command and the Army Ground Forces in the United States. The difficult coalition command relationships in the CBI where U.S., British, and Chinese Nationalist strategic interests all widely differed made it imperative that the United States have boots on the ground in Burma. The 5307 th Composite Unit (Provisional) was nicknamed Merrill's Marauders when a war correspondent found the official name to be cumbersome. Sick soldiers were taken from their hospital beds in India and flown to the defense of Myitkyina airfield, gaining time for the arrival of Chinese reinforcements, including artillery, and another improvised unit of U.S. infantry replacements, designated the New Galahad Force. Frank Dow Merrill (December 4, 1903 in Hopkinton, Massachusetts - December 11, 1955 in Fernandina Beach, Florida) was a United States Army general and is best remembered for his command of Merrill's Marauders, officially the 5307th Composite Unit (provisional), in the Burma Campaign of . Wingate advised the Americans on the over-all preparation of the unit. Merrill's Marauders, officially the 5307th Composite Unit (Provisional), were a group of 3,000 men who volunteered in 1943 for a top secret mission where few of them were expected to survive. In February 1944, the American jungle fighting unit nicknamed Merrill's Marauders set out to capture a Japanese-held airfield and open an Allied supply route between India and China. Merrill's Marauders is a 1962 Technicolor war film, photographed in CinemaScope, and directed and co-written by Samuel Fuller.It is based on the exploits of the long-range penetration jungle warfare unit of the same name in the Burma campaign, culminating in the Siege of Myitkyina.. The men answered the call of President Franklin D. Roosevelt for a secret, "dangerous and hazardous mission" on Halloween Day 1943 in Bombay, India. Yet those extraordinary volunteers achieved their final objective on May 17, 1944, capturing north Burmas only all-weather Myitkyina airstrip by defeating the much larger elite 18th Japanese Imperial Guards Division in five major battles and 30 minor engagements. from tropical diseases, exhaustion, and malnutrition or as the tags on their battered uniforms said "A.O.E." Merrill's Marauders (February - August 1944) With the Japanese occupying Burma from the beginning of the war, there was no land route for supplies to China.
